I applied in-person. The process took 3 months. I interviewed at LifeNet Health (Virginia Beach, VA)
Interview
LOL- The hiring process was a joke and took forever. I quickly learned that Human Resources is SLOW and disorganized. It doesn't stop after you get hired.
1. Phone Interview
2. Interview with Manager & Trainer
3. Psychological Personality Profile Testing
4. Interview with Director, Manager, Supervisor
5. Offer Letter via Email

I applied online. The process took 7 weeks. I interviewed at LifeNet Health (Virginia Beach, VA) in Oct 2017
Interview
There were 3 interviews, drug screening and a background check. The entire processes took about 7 weeks.
The first interview was a video
Second was an in-person
Third was an in-person with two different people
I applied online. The process took 3 months. I interviewed at LifeNet Health (Virginia Beach, VA)
Interview
It takes a long, long time....they do not hire anyone quickly. This is the hardest part of getting on at LifeNet. If you do make the cut you will really appreciate the time and effort that they put into the hiring process.....
Interview questions [1]
Question 1
There are a ton of difficult questions. If you show up for the interview without doing your research you can forget about ever being considered. You should have a strong understanding of what LifeNet does and how it does it, and who makes it all possible. It would also be highly advisable that you have come to terms with death and dying and your feeling about Organ / Tissue transplantation as well as donation for research purposes.
Donation Coordinator I applicants have rated the interview process at LifeNet Health with 3.7 out of 5 (where 5 is the highest level of difficulty) and assessed their interview experience as 67% positive. To compare, the company-average is 58.6% positive. This is according to Glassdoor user ratings.
Candidates applying for Donation Coordinator I roles take an average of 76 days to get hired, when considering 3 user submitted interviews for this role. To compare, the hiring process at LifeNet Health overall takes an average of 41 days.
Common stages of the interview process at LifeNet Health as a Donation Coordinator I according to 3 Glassdoor interviews include:
Skills test: 21%
Drug test: 14%
Personality test: 14%
Group panel interview: 14%
Background check: 14%
Phone interview: 14%
One on one interview: 7%
